What if sustainable performance starts with humanity, not efficiency?
In this white paper, Professor Alf Rehn and Auntie explore why empathy, reflection, and care are becoming the true drivers of long-term results. The insights are drawn from the Auntie Leader Circle webinar held on 30 September 2025 with Professor Alf Rehn.

Leading with Grit and Grace: What Smart Sisu offers leaders navigating uncertain times
Leader Circle continues this March with Dr. Elisabet Lahti, one of the world’s leading researchers on Sisu. Her work, featured by The Economist, reframes Sisu not as mere toughness, but as the ability to lead with clarity, steadiness, and responsibility under sustained pressure.
In times of uncertainty and constant change, leadership requires more than perseverance. This session explores how Sisu can serve as a modern leadership capability—balancing strength and humanity, and helping leaders deliver results without depleting themselves or their teams.
